3 # The contents of this file are subject to the terms of the
4 # Common Development and Distribution License (the "License").
5 # You may not use this file except in compliance with the License.
7 # You can obtain a copy of the license at usr/src/OPENSOLARIS.LICENSE
8 # or http://www.opensolaris.org/os/licensing.
9 # See the License for the specific language governing permissions
10 # and limitations under the License.
12 # When distributing Covered Code, include this CDDL HEADER in each
13 # file and include the License file at usr/src/OPENSOLARIS.LICENSE.
14 # If applicable, add the following below this CDDL HEADER, with the
15 # fields enclosed by brackets "[]" replaced with your own identifying
16 # information: Portions Copyright [yyyy] [name of copyright owner]
20 # Copyright 2009 Sun Microsystems, Inc. All rights reserved.
21 # Use is subject to license terms.
22 # Copyright (c) 2011 Bayard G. Bell. All rights reserved.
26 # Intel 5000/5100/5400/7300 chipset memory controller hub (MCH) module
30 # Path to the base of the uts directory tree (usually /usr/src/uts).
35 # Define the module and object file sets.
39 ROOTMODULE
= $(ROOT_DRV_DIR
)/$(MODULE
)
40 SRCDIR
= $(UTSBASE
)/intel
/io
/intel_nb5000
41 CONF_SRCDIR
= $(UTSBASE
)/intel
/io
/intel_nb5000
44 # Include common rules.
46 include ..
/Makefile.intel
48 OBJECTS
= $(INTEL_NB5000_OBJS
:%=$(OBJS_DIR
)/%)
49 LINTS
= $(INTEL_NB5000_OBJS
:%.o
=$(LINTS_DIR
)/%.ln
)
54 ALL_TARGET
= $(BINARY
)
55 LINT_TARGET
= $(LINT_MODULE
).lint
56 INSTALL_TARGET
= $(BINARY
) $(ROOTMODULE
) $(ROOT_CONFFILE
)
61 LDFLAGS
+= -dy
-N drv
/smbios
63 CERRWARN
+= -_gcc
=-Wno-parentheses
64 CERRWARN
+= -_gcc
=-Wno-uninitialized
67 # Default build targets.
77 clobber: $(CLOBBER_DEPS
)
81 modlintlib
: $(MODLINTLIB_DEPS
)
83 clean.lint
: $(CLEAN_LINT_DEPS
)
85 install: $(INSTALL_DEPS
)
87 $(OBJECTS
): $(OBJS_DIR
) $(MCAMD_OFF_H
)
90 # Include common targets.
92 include ..
/Makefile.targ